Daily Life in Ancient Rome: The People and the City at the Height of the Empire

Description:This book shows Rome as it was during the 2nd century AD, the time of Trajan, Hadrian, Marcus Aurelius & Commodus. It was a period of ostentatious wealth, a dazzling cultural mix & the Xian advent. Splendor & squalor, spectacles & the day's routines are reconstructed from the archeological evidence & from descriptions by ancient poets, satirists, letter-writers & novelists--from Petronius to Pliny.1 The Physical & Moral Background of Roman Life. The Extent & Population of the City: The splendour of the Urbs; The precincts of Rome & the city's true extent; The growth of the city's population.Houses & Streets: Modern aspects of the Roman house; Archaic aspects of the Roman house; Streets & traffic.Society & Social Classes: Romans & foreigners; Slavery & manumission; The confusion of social values ; Living standards & the plutocracy.Marriage, Woman & the Family: The weakening of paternal authority; Betrothal & marriage; The Roman matron; Feminism & demoralisation; Divorce & the instability of the family.Education & Religion: Symptoms of decomposition; Primary education; The routine teaching of the grammarian; Impractical rhetoric; The decay of traditional religion; The progress of Oriental mysticism; The advent of Xianity.2 The Day's Routine.
